Attention foodies! I highly recommend you spend a Monday evening in Hayward - specifically the triangle that separates Mission and Foothill off of Jackson. Off the Grid is going to be occupying the space every Monday from 5:30 to 9:00 this Fall and apparently continuing into the Winter from 5:30 to 8:00. Here’s the link to their website, www.offthegridsf.com for further information and an opportunity to see who is frequenting the event, which seems to be about 8 trucks a week.
Last week Andria and I went and ate at Streatery, who was featuring such delights as Oxtail over grits and Beef Brisket sandwiches on Ciabatta. We also got the lemon curd donuts and must confess that we went back for a second serving.
The event featured some long time Bay Area food truck favorites such as Chariman Bao, Seoul on Wheels, and Curry Up Now. There were also Peruvian, Thai and staples such as burgers and (really good) dogs, plus live music, and seating if you are a little strategic. We’ve actually been to the event twice now including its debut a few weeks ago, and it’s settled down just enough to the point where it’s comfortably busy. It’s nice to see our neighboring city of Hayward doing something cool and supporting the foodie movement.
